Synopsis

Each title in this series tells the story of a man or woman whose dedication to their chosen cause led to changes that affect all our lives today. Each includes a vivid description of the world in which the famous person lived. This book describes the life of one the world's most famous children's authors. His exciting life is traced from his early visits to Africa, his time as a fighter pilot and his visits to America are all covered. Then, at the age of 45, his first children's book was published, and from that time forward his fame and popularity grew and grew. Even children who don't like reading very much, like his books!
